Revolutionizing Precision Machining With The Wire Erosion Machine

In the world of precision machining, the wire erosion machine has become a game-changer. This innovative tool has revolutionized the way intricate parts and components are manufactured. Also known as wire EDM (Electrical Discharge Machining), this technology uses electrical sparks to cut through metal materials with extreme precision and accuracy.

The wire erosion machine works by sending a high-frequency electrical discharge through a thin wire, which acts as an electrode. This electrically charged wire removes material from a workpiece, leaving behind a precise cut with a smooth finish. The process is controlled by computer numerical control (CNC) software, which ensures consistent and accurate results every time.

One of the key benefits of using a wire erosion machine is its ability to cut through even the hardest and most complex materials. From stainless steel and titanium to exotic alloys and carbide, this machine can handle a wide range of materials with ease. This makes it an ideal tool for industries such as aerospace, automotive, medical, and electronics, where precision and quality are of utmost importance.

The wire erosion machine is also highly versatile, capable of producing intricate shapes and designs that would be impossible to achieve with traditional machining methods. From intricate molds and dies to complex gears and components, this technology can handle a wide range of shapes and sizes with unparalleled accuracy.

Another advantage of using a wire erosion machine is its minimal tool wear and low maintenance requirements. Unlike traditional cutting tools that wear down over time and require frequent replacements, the wire EDM process causes little to no tool wear, resulting in cost savings and increased efficiency. Additionally, the absence of physical contact between the tool and the workpiece reduces the risk of damage or distortion, ensuring a high-quality finish every time.
